The Institute of Experimental Physics and Technology was established at the turn of the year of 1992/93 on the basis of the former Department of Experimental Physics, Department of General Physics, Air Electricity Laboratory and Laboratory of Electroluminescence and Semiconductors.

The staff of the Institute is involved in teaching of basic courses of electricity and magnetism, optics, introduction to physical measurements. A substantial part of the syllabus belongs to the lecture courses on principles of electronics, fundamentals of signal processing, digital signal processing, computer hardware principles, computer architecture, computer electronics, microprocessors and microprocessor technology, and principles of telecommunication.
